Thus the moment of inertia of a disc about any of its diameter is M R 2 / 4 MR^/4 MR2/4. Just so, what is the moment of inertia of disc?We assume the moment of inertia of the disc about an axis perpendicular to it and through its centre to be known it is M R 2 / 2 MR^2/2 MR2/2, where M is the mass of the disc and R is its radius.
